Y Hamano is a scholar working on Genetics,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ging. According to data from OpenAlex, Y Hamano has authored 8 papers receiving a total of 319 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 4 papers in Genetics, 3 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 3 papers in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ging. Recurrent topics in Y Hamano’s work include Chronic Lymphocytic Leukemia Research (3 papers), Vasculitis and related conditions (2 papers) and Cell Adhesion Molecules Research (2 papers). Y Hamano is often cited by papers focused on Chronic Lymphocytic Leukemia Research (3 papers), Vasculitis and related conditions (2 papers) and Cell Adhesion Molecules Research (2 papers). Y Hamano collaborates with scholars based in Japan, United Kingdom and Switzerland. Y Hamano's co-authors include Hiroshi Ohno, Shiro Ueda, Kenji Okumura, Shinichi Sato, Mitsuhiko Tanaka, Yōichirō Kondō, Hisashi Arase, Birgit Ledermann, Tooru Shiratori and Takashi Saito and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Investigation, The Journal of Immunology and Scientific Reports.
